How the Endocrine System Works is not another standard introduction to endocrinology, but an innovative and fun way to learn about the importance of the key glands in the human body and the hormones they control. It is explained in 9 easy-to-understand lectures, with additional material on the treatment and management of endocrine disorders. How the Endocrine System Works: Is designed for those in need of a concise introduction to this fascinating area of medicine Has been rigorously updated to reflect today s endocrinology teaching Includes more focus on the treatment and management of endocrine disorders Features more on evidence-based medicine, obesity, epidemiology, and biostatistics Includes summaries of key research which affects diagnostic criteria Includes brand new case-based review questions at the end of each chapter Features full-color diagrams throughout How the Endocrine System Works is the perfect introduction for all medical students, as well as for students of bioscience, and other healthcare disciplines.
